Abstract:
This paper presents a Radio frequency (RF) tunable-active bandpass filter realized using a voltage differencing trans conductance amplifier for application into high data rate systems. The filter is designed to have high voltage gain at high frequency and high bandwidth with proper tenability. The design is implemented using 45nm CMOS technology with 0.95V supply voltage. The achieved centre frequency tuning is from 2.57 GHz to 4.01 GHz, operating from 45 MHz to 160 MHz 3-dB bandwidth. The DC power consumption has been reduced to 282μW. It exhibits a 1-dB compression point of -1.34dBm to -1.35dBm, a third order intercept point of-2.41 to -4.43, harmonic distortion of -49.75dB to -49.74dB and a noise figure of 34dB to 37dB.
